Women's Tennis Team Starts Spring Trip With Convincing Win
March 11, 2001
HILTON HEAD, S.C. -- The Bucknell women's tennis team got off to a good start on its spring break trip with a solid 6-1 win over La Salle. The Orange and Blue won five-of-the-six singles flights and won two of the three doubles matches to claim the doubles point. Senior Beth Wurzburg (Winnetka, Ill./New Trier), freshman Kristen Pugno (Montclair, N.J./Montclair Kimberley Academy), and sophomore Laura Maisel (Princeton, N.J./Hun School) were all double-winners for the Bison. Bucknell will be back in action on Wednesday when it takes on Quinnipiac. Scores
